Book or confirm busy sessions
For groups or important matches, ask about availability before travelling. This helps the centre allocate equipment and time fairly.
Keep food and drinks away from controls
Spills can damage controllers, consoles and electrical equipment. Use designated areas when available.
Respect the booked time
Start promptly and prepare to finish when the session ends, especially when another customer is waiting.
Handle controllers carefully
Do not throw, hit or pull equipment during an intense match. Report a problem immediately rather than trying to force the controls.
Keep competition respectful
Friendly excitement is part of gaming, but insults, threats and harassment can ruin the experience for everyone.
Supervise younger players
Parents or guardians should confirm suitable games, session length and spending arrangements.
Follow staff instructions
Rules about accounts, downloads, volume and equipment exist to keep the centre safe and available for all customers.
